Abstract: | The Air Traffic Management (ATM) system is in the process of undergoing a paradigm shift from a predominantly tactical system to a strategic system founded on collaborative decision making (CDM). As identified in the Single European Sky (SES) ATM Research (SESAR) and the USA Next Generation Air Transportation System (NextGEN) programs, a key element of CDM is enhanced and shared situational awareness. The Automatic Dependent Surveillance Broadcast (ADS-B) system is expected to play a key role in achieving this goal and to facilitate some of the safetycritical functions envisioned under these future operational concepts, including self-separation and Air Traffic Control based separation with reduced separation minima. ADS-B is a very complex system, highly dependent on the navigation and communication systems. A rigorous, clear and comprehensive assessment method is required to ensure that it is safe to operate in any particular context. This paper proposes a comprehensive framework to evaluate ADS-B data performance to assess whether it can meet the accuracy, latency and update rate requirements to support the above-mentioned safetycritical applications. In the proposed framework, Global Positioning System (GPS) data from aircraft navigation system are used as the reference data to validate ADS-B data accuracy as recorded by ground stations. The framework begins by decoding both sets of data (ADS-B and GPS) into the ASCII format. Both sets are then correlated based on the time and horizontal position, the most challenging task in the data evaluation process. A statistical evaluation is carried out in terms of accuracy, latency and update rate. The key challenges in this analysis and errors identified in each dataset are discussed in this paper. |
